Oregon 'Gas Tax' question
 
Hi all;

I live in Oregon and have been considering buying a Ford Hybrid. I heard recently that Oregon would send me a 'gas tax' bill yearly to re-coup the state's lost money as I would use less gas for driving a hybrid. This is the first I have heard about this & the person I was talking was not real sure how accurate this information was.
Can anyone give me more information about this? Why buy a Hybrid only to get hit with this type of bill? :confused:

Hi 2gr8dogs:

I also live in Oregon (and also have 2 great dogs). The hybrid tax you heard about was just some politician sending up a trial balloon to see if there was any interest. there wasn't. Hey it's an election year.

As a matter of fact if you do buy a hybrid, the State of Oregon will GIVE you $1,500.00 in the form of a tax credit. Added to the $2,600.00 that the feds give you pretty much covers the extra cost of a hybrid.
